strobo-

English dictionary entry

Meanings

prefix
  1. A combining form meaning "whirling" or "spinning", especially when referring to periodic motion or a rapid sequence of events; by extension, often used in contexts involving "flashing light".

Word forms

strobo-

Etymology

From Ancient Greek στρόβος (stróbos, “whirl”).
